It will depend on what the items are. Things like photo's, uniforms, etc are of interested to museums. Items such as medals etc not so much. Weapons, depending on what they are, can be of interest to collectors. The one photo above had a nice Luger and a P-38 pistol which are of great interest to collectors of those types of items. I'd check around some local museums and see what types, if any, WW2 displays they have and what they might be looking for or have an interest in. I do know the 45th Infantry museum here in OKC is always interested in WW2 memorabilia especially American.
